Поделиться через


Краткое руководство. Установка CycleCloud с помощью образа Marketplace

Azure CycleCloud — это бесплатное приложение, которое предоставляет простой, безопасный и масштабируемый способ управления ресурсами вычислений и хранилища для рабочих нагрузок HPC и больших вычислений. В этом быстром старте вы устанавливаете CycleCloud на ресурсах Azure, используя образ из Marketplace.

Образ из CycleCloud Marketplace — это наиболее простой и рекомендуемый способ установки CycleCloud. Это помогает быстро запускать и масштабировать кластеры. Вы также можете установить CycleCloud вручную, что обеспечивает более широкий контроль над процессом установки и настройки. Дополнительные сведения см. в кратком руководстве по установке CycleCloud вручную.

Предпосылки

Для работы с этим кратким руководством вам потребуется:

  1. Учетная запись Azure с активной подпиской.
  2. Ключ SSH

Откройте Azure Cloud Shell

Azure Cloud Shell — это бесплатная интерактивная оболочка, с помощью которой можно выполнять действия, описанные в этой статье. В Cloud Shell предварительно установлены и настроены общие инструменты Azure для использования с вашей учетной записью. Просто нажмите кнопку "Копировать ", чтобы скопировать код, вставьте его в Cloud Shell и нажмите клавишу ВВОД, чтобы запустить его. Cloud Shell можно открыть разными способами:

Нажмите зеленую кнопку "Попробовать" в правом верхнем углу блока кода.               Cloud Shell в этой статье
Откройте Cloud Shell в браузере. Запуск Cloud Shell
Нажмите кнопку Cloud Shell в меню в правом верхнем углу портала Azure. Cloud Shell на портале

SSH пара ключей

Для входа в виртуальную машину и кластеры CycleCloud требуется ключ SSH. Создайте пару ключей SSH со следующим кодом:

ssh-keygen -f ~/.ssh/id_rsa -m pem -t rsa -N "" -b 4096

Получение открытого ключа SSH с помощью:

cat ~/.ssh/id_rsa.pub

Выходные данные начинаются с ssh-rsa, за которыми следует длинная строка символов. Скопируйте и сохраните этот ключ для справки.

В Linux следуйте этим инструкциям на сайте GitHub , чтобы создать новый ключ SSH.

Создать виртуальную машину

  1. Войдите на портал Azure.
  2. В строке поиска введите CycleCloud и выберите "Azure CycleCloud" в категории Marketplace .
  3. Выберите "Создать" , чтобы открыть форму для создания виртуальной машины.

Создание виртуальной машины CycleCloud

Настройка экземпляра CycleCloud

  1. Выберите подписку в раскрывающемся списке "Подписка ".
  2. Выберите или создайте новую группу ресурсов для экземпляра CycleCloud.
  3. Введите имя экземпляра CycleCloud с помощью имени виртуальной машины.
  4. Выберите Регион.
  5. Создайте имя пользователя для входа в экземпляр.
  6. Добавьте открытый ключ SSH.
  7. Выберите вкладку "Управление" и включите управляемое удостоверение, назначаемое системой , если планируется использовать управляемые удостоверения (рекомендуется).
  8. Выберите "Рецензирование " и " Создать".

На изображении есть множество рекомендуемых параметров по умолчанию, включая размер и встроенные группы безопасности сети. При необходимости эти параметры можно изменить.

Снимок экрана: настраиваемый экземпляр CycleCloud.

Назначение управляемого удостоверения

Если вы используете управляемые удостоверения для проверки подлинности, следуйте руководству по управляемым удостоверениям , чтобы назначить назначенное системой или определяемое пользователем управляемое удостоверение новой виртуальной машине приложения.

Войдите на сервер приложений CycleCloud

Чтобы подключиться к веб-серверу CycleCloud, получите общедоступный IP-адрес виртуальной машины CycleServer на портале Azure.

Получение общедоступного IP-адреса

Перейдите по ссылке https://<public IP>/. Установка использует самозаверяющий SSL-сертификат, который может вызвать предупреждение в браузере.

Создайте имя сайта для установки. Вы можете использовать любое имя, которое вы хотите:

экран приветствия

экран приветствия

Отображается лицензионное соглашение о конечном пользователе Azure CycleCloud – примите его.

экран лицензии

экран лицензии

Создайте пользователя администратора CycleCloud для сервера приложений. Если это возможно, используйте то же имя пользователя, которое вы ввели ранее. Убедитесь, что пароль соответствует перечисленным требованиям. Нажмите кнопку "Готово ", чтобы продолжить.

настройка учетной записи администратора

настройка учетной записи администратора

После создания пользователя задайте ключ SSH, чтобы получить более простой доступ к любым виртуальным машинам Linux, создаваемым CycleCloud. Чтобы добавить ключ SSH, измените профиль, выбрав имя в правом верхнем углу экрана.

Теперь у вас есть запущенное приложение CycleCloud, которое позволяет создавать и запускать кластеры.

Примечание.

Конфигурацию CycleCloud по умолчанию можно настроить для определенных сред с помощью параметров в файле $CS_HOME/config/cycle_server.properties .

Дальнейшее чтение